aligned & S x^2+y^2-2 x-4 y-4=0 and & S^ x^2+y^2-4 x-2 y-16=0 are two circles aligned the point (-2,-1) lies
Options
- Ainside S^ only
- Binside S only
- Cinside S and S^
- Doutside S and S^
Correct answer
A. inside S^ only
Step-by-step solution
gathered S(-2,-1)=(-2)^2+(-1)^2-2(-2)-4(-1)-4 =4+1+4+4-4=9>0 gathered (-2,-1) lies outside of S aligned S(-2,-1) & =(-2)^2+(-1)^2-4(-2)-2(-1)-16 & =4+1+8+2-16=-1 < 0 aligned (-2,-1) lies inside of S^ Thus, (-2,-1) lies inside S^ only.
